Electric Furnace Replacement Questions
When should an electric furnace be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the furnace is frequently breaking down, shows signs of inefficiency, or is no longer able to adequately heat the space.
What are common signs that indicate a need for replacement? Signs include inconsistent heating, unusual noises, higher energy bills, or the furnace reaching its expected lifespan.
How does a homeowner know if a new electric furnace is suitable? A new electric furnace is suitable when the existing system is outdated, inefficient, or unable to meet heating demands effectively.
What should be considered before replacing an electric furnace? Consider the size of the property, energy efficiency features, and compatibility with existing ductwork or electrical systems.
